Re: [App_rpt-users] Access Command Mode With A Macro
The question is, can a macro be created to connect to a node and then put it in the command mode? I've tried creating the usual macro example. [macro] 1=*325555*425555# *51 only calls the 25555 node yet it does not take into account the *425555

Leave the # off and it will stay in command mode. 1=*355555*455555 Also you can do this shortcut. The zero is an app_rpt shortcut meaning the last node used node number. 1=*355555*40 -- Tim :wq On Jul 31, 2013, at 11:43 AM, Jon Rorke <jrorke@cogeco.ca> wrote:

The question is, can a macro be created to connect to a node and then put it in the command mode? I've tried creating the usual macro example. [macro] 1=*325555*425555# *51 only calls the 25555 node yet it does not take into account the *425555
Colin Chapman, founder of Lotus, had a favorite saying: "Simplify and add lightness". When you get into complex command strings and trying to make the machines jump through hoops, brew coffee, and change the baby at the same time, it's easy to forget that there is more than one way to accomplish what you are trying to do or gore an ox or stuff a ballot box (if you're in Chicago). Ever thought of writing an OS shell script? There you now have somewhat more programmatic control over HOW and IN WHAT sequence commands are executed, can pause in between commands to allow them to run to completion, do variable substitution so that the same shell, with different values passed to it, can be used for multiple functions. In short, to me, it makes more sense. Here, is an example of a useful Macro tied to a schedule: [macro27XXX] 09=*81# [schedule27XXX] 09 = 00 * * * * Which plays the time at the top of every hour. Clean. Neat. Simple. Brilliant. No pillocks here.... But, what if you want to unlink two hub nodes, link another node through a secondary hub (because your brother ops object to the other node because it's a 2-meter link radio?) and tell everyone that it's done? Wow. Tell me the command string for that. I do not see that as a macro job. How about a script to do it: Call this script linkconnect.sh. Put it in a scripts directory somewhere, like /etc/asterisk/scripts, strangely enough... Call it from rpt.conf: 9XX=cmd,/etc/asterisk/scripts/linkconnect.sh -- # Call a shell, no error checking, WYSIWYG, down and dirty #!/bin/bash #Send Asterisk a function message to unlink the two hubs /usr/sbin/asterisk -rx "rpt fun 27123 *127234#" #wait for all the gyrations and Allison to shut up sleep 5 #Now, send a message to the second hub in the network to link #to the link radio node 27999 /usr/sbin/asterisk -rx "rpt fun 27123 *428999*327999#" #Wait for it.... sleep 2 #Now, play an announcement that the new configuration is up and going. /etc/asterisk/scripts/w3skconnect -- (obviously not the real node numbers, apologies to the holders of those numbers if they're in live use.) Now, you can define a 'macro' as, say, 10=*9xx# ;call the function numbered 9XX This gives you added flexibility and the ability to either call, using the internal schedule, on a fixed value, the shell you wrote, or using the OS cron facility, from a cronjob, or, even just run from the shell. Don't fixate on one solution as being better...sometimes imagination is the key to creativity and indecision is the key to flexibility. -- Bryan In this world, you must be oh so smart or oh so pleasant. Very nice - I do something quite similar. I note that you can define a function to tell Allison to "be quiet" for example 9940=cop,34 ; local telemtry off I execute *9940 at the start of my multi step script and it helps keep things a bit more quiet. At the end, I turn it back on with cop,33. Of course, this only does the local node. I suppose you could execute such a function on the remote node to turn off announcements (after the first one). On 7/31/2013 9:41 PM, Bryan D. Boyle wrote:
simply, no
That being said...there's lots of tricks you can do. For instance, if you have a web server open on the same lan segment or subnet accessible from the asterisk box, you can make sure the manager function is open...and, using a script (I have no idea where it came from, so, if anyone claims authorship...that's fine, I got it from Paul KC2VRJ) called newcontrol.php, and a web page that posts values to it, you can pretty much control your repeater from a web page (put some authentication around it, ok?) And, oh, you'll have to pick up the StarAstAPI.php script that's distributed under the GNU Lesser license. Note, this also happens over a clear channel by default, so, you probably don't want to do this across the net...better, perhaps to stand up a simple web server on the asterisk box itself and use the looparound address to talk to it... -- <?php # Title: newcommand.php # Author: Unknown, but provided to me by Paul Nannery KC2VRJ # Full credit acknowledged if original author ID'd # Mods by: Bryan Boyle WB0YLE # Date: 8 December 2012 # # This bit of php script takes two values: # the first being the node to talk to, # and the second, the DTMF command that's being sent # and echoing it out. # if ($_POST) { $node = $_POST['node']; $cmd = $_POST['cmd']; } else { $node = $argv[1]; $cmd = $argv[2]; echo "Command $cmd is being sent to $node\n\n"; } # Include StarAstAPI: require_once './StarAstAPI.php'; # Connect and log in: # $ami = new AstClientConnection(); # # Login is from the /etc/asterisk/manager.conf credentials as # configured in your base directory on your system. # user password ast system port # vv vv vv vv if ($ami->Login( 'admin', 'changeme', 'asteriskboxIPAddress', 5038 )) { $rp = $ami->GetResponse('1'); //echo $rp->ToString(); } else { exit(1); } # Send the following packet: # ACTION: Command # command: rpt fun $node# $command # $data = new AstPacketData; $data->AddKVPair( 'Action' , 'Command' ); $data->AddKVPair( 'command' , "rpt fun $node $cmd" ); $packet = new AstPacket; $packet->SetAstPacketType( 'Action' ); $packet->SetAstPacketData( $data ); $ami->SendPacket( $packet ); # # Log out -- not strictly necessary, but cleaner: # $ami->Logoff(); # # Unfortunately, StarAstAPI isn't totally discreet. # It does this: # echo "Logoff Called from somewhere ..."; # socket_close($this->mSocket); # echo "\n"; ?> -- Sample page that calls this script with pull-down values (not totally HTML compliant, I just did the bare minimum with the header values...): <html> <head> <title>Test Control Form</title> </head> <body> <h3>Node Control</h3> <form target="_self" method="post" action="newcontrol.php"> <table border="0"> <tr> <td>Node Number:</td> <td> <select name="node"> <option value="XXXXX">220 Machine</option> <option value="XXXXX">900 Machine</option> <option value="XXXXX">Bucks Hub</option> <option value="XXXXX">440 Machine</option> <option value="XXXXX">R&D/Development Hub</option> <option value="XXXXX">144 Machine</option> </select> </td> </tr> <tr> <td>Command to run:</td> <td> <select name="cmd"> <option value="*XXXX">Play Weather (220)</option> <option value="*XXXX">Play Forecast (220)</option> <option value="*XXXX">W3SK Connect</option> <option value="*XXXX">W3SK Disconnect</option> </select> </td> </tr> <tr><td></td> <td> <input type="submit" value="Transmit" /> </td> </tr> </table> </form> <div id="response"></div> </body> </html> ---- Note, these are just a proof of concept/hacked together page...the option values for the select name="cmd" in the web page are the DTMF commands that call the function stanza for the node in question. SO, while all my nodes may have a common *1XXXX disconnect sequence (bing connected to the same hub in question, they can either 1) send directly a DTMF sequence to a node, 2) call a cmd,script to run a shell script, or 3) call a cmd,shell/executable program to do something. Improvements are left as an exercise to the reader. Note, these ideas are so primitive, they really need to be tweaked. But some more grist for the mill. BB
